Navigating Strategic Challenges

Un mapa de Europa con industria de defensa y banderas de la UE.

The second Trump term has put Germany in a difficult strategic position, questioning the reliability of the US as a security ally. This affects transatlantic defense industrial relations and generates concerns over European dependence on the US. Germany faces the dilemma of balancing the rapid acquisition of defense capabilities with the strengthening of its defense industries. It is proposed to reduce dependence on the US, promote European autonomy and promote European procurement in defense acquisition processes.

ISPI 2025: The Italian View on International Politics

Un mapa de Europa con alianzas cambiantes y métricas de confianza.

Italians see an unstable world, trust more in the EU and less in NATO, perceive the US and Russia negatively, believe the world has worsened since Trump’s election, and consider Russia the main global threat. They want peace and a quick solution to the Ukraine conflict.

Strengthening Democracy in Mali: Leveraging Heritage for Deeper Practice

Los ciudadanos malíes participan en procesos democráticos con partidos políticos.

En Mali, aunque se prefiere la democracia, hay insatisfacción con su práctica. La debilidad institucional y el uso de canales extra-institucionales han limitado la consolidación democrática. Para fortalecerla, es crucial potenciar instituciones formales, fomentar la participación ciudadana y legitimidad, y valorar la consulta y el consenso. Se propone integrar foros de participación directa para resolver la crisis de representación.

Transforming EU securitisation: A market-driven approach

Cambios regulatorios de la UE sobre la securitización con informes simplificados.

The European Union seeks a more market-based approach to securitization, emulating the strength of the US market. The new regulations propose managing loan portfolio risks, simplifying reporting requirements and freeing up funds for additional loans. They will also review the potential of EU securitized assets, promoting more centralized financial supervision and advancing capital market integration.

The Hamilton Project: 2025 by the Numbers

Gráficos que ilustran las tendencias en las solicitudes de permisos de trabajo y la oferta laboral.

In 2025, the Hamilton Project analyzed challenges and developments in U.S. economic policies, including federal government operations, the social security network, and commercial policy. It highlighted the impact of immigration on the labor supply, poverty reduction through expansions in the social security network, and the influence of cuts in programs such as Medicaid and SNAP. It also noted the increase in labor participation among young women and U.S. tariffs compared to other developed countries.
